Link for IOC full Decision notice pdf file: University of Manchester (Education) [2024] UKICO 327724 (18 December 2024)

The complainant has requested the identity of the other party to a licence agreement. The above public authority relied on sections 41 (actionable breach of confidence) and 43 (commercial interests) of FOIA to withhold the information. The Commissioner's decision is that the public authority was entitled to rely on section 41 of FOIA to withhold the information. The public authority's response to the requested also breached sections 10 and 17 of FOIA. The Commissioner does not require further steps to be taken.Keywords: intellectual property rights
